The big race of the day was at 3.35pm, The Al Shaqab Goodwood Cup. At a distance of two miles, this Group 1 race is for the stayers, and two of the best Stradivarius and Trueshan were in the mix, along with the young pretender Kyprios, unbeaten this year. Trueshan was initially doubtful to run because he prefers softer ground, and has been pulled from several recent outings due to the ground being unfavourable, and is unbeaten in his last 5. Stradivarius is a superstar in the racing world, having won many prestigious races over his career, usually ridden to success by the equally successful Frankie Dettori, but on this occassion Andrea Atzeni took the reins. In the race itself, those three protaganists settled in behind the leading three until atrounf the 3f pole, with Kyprios taking the lead from there, and soon under pressure from both Hollie Doyle on Trueshan on the outer, and Stradivarius on the inner, who led briefly. Kyprios pushed on again inside the final furlong, and retook the lead and holding on to win by a neck from Stradivarius. Trueshan finished third in the end.
